Occupational Therapist - IRP - Health and Rehab Sciences

Position Summary

The OT-IRP will be responsible for conducting clinical assessments with children on the autism spectrum and administering caregiver-report measures, along with ensuring data completeness and scoring. The OT-IRP will also assist with the day-to-day operations of the AquOTic clinical trial as needed.

Job Requirements

Master's Degree in Occupational Therapy. Licensed as an Occupational Therapist in the State of Ohio. 0 years of relevant experience required. 0-2 years of relevant experience preferred. Experience in aquatic occupational therapy and working with children on the autism spectrum is highly encouraged. Must be a competent swimmer.
